Title
Gentoo dev-python/flower包拒绝服务漏洞
Description
Gentoo dev-python/flower是Gentoo基金会的一个分布式任务队列实时监控和管理软件包。 Gentoo dev-python/flower包0.9.1-r1之前的版本中的flower.initd存在拒绝服务漏洞。本地攻击者可利用该漏洞造成拒绝服务(进程终止)。
